Rated: 2-7
- Trail Length: 10 miles, but there are several routes you could take
- Elevation: From 4747 to 5298 feet
- Terrain Type: Sandy bottom arroyo with some ledges and rocks
- Major Obstacles: If you don’t take the by-pass there are 3 sets of ledges that can be hard
- Technical Ability: beginner to advanced depending on the trail
- Vehicle Recommendations: Stock 4×4 or SxS to locked up rock crawlers
- Elevated Hazard: Summer Monsoon season, rains can cause flash flooding, be extra careful in the summer.
- Comment: This trail area covers a lot of ground and if you don’t take the by-passes in some areas you will run into some good ledges. Overall it’s nice sandy arroyo bottoms, then you move up out of the arroyo onto some dirt roads. Some are better than others, there is a cool water fall to see if you can find it. There are a few hard trails located in the Cottonwood area so be careful that you don’t end up on one of those, but you can always turn around.
General Information:
- This trail is located in Cottonwood trail area in La Luz.
- Meet up location is the Shell gas station on the corner of Highway 82 and Florida Ave.
- You can get to the trail via Rattle Snake Canyon, the main area to get to this trail is in question (private property), I need look into it when I get a chance.
